That's not how you measure your RHR. It has to be measured while relaxed, at the lowest of your circadian cycle and without external stimulation. If a doctor takes my pulse at 1PM, near the peak of my circadian day, after lunch, while having a conversation and enduring the stress of the moment it will easily read 90+ BPM even sitting down after 5 minutes. Cardiologists ask you to lie down for 15 minutes, close your eyes and relaxed in silence while measuring your RHR. They prefer to give you a chest strap and get your info for 24 hours in order to really get the lowest point of your RHR which should be right after waking up even before leaving your bed. During sleep your RHR goes even lower than it is right when you wake up. For instance, my RHR while sitting down calmly in the middle of the day is around 72. Measure it late afternoon it should be around 66. Lying down in bed at midnight before going to sleep if drops into the low 50s/high 40s. While sleeping it sometimes get into the low 40s. Obviously, a pulse taken during a daily consultation is absolutely worthless. The simple fact of being aware of the doctor is enough to render the entire data useless. Many things affect your HR. Hour of the day, if you just ate or not (more blood flow to digest is needed), if you had a stressful day (your blood is filled with adrenaline and other stuff), if you had a work out earlier in the day (often raises your RHR as a result of adrenaline and lasting excitement), if you slept well or not etc. This is why individuals should measure it right after waking up when all those factors are severely reduced.

RHR should always be taken at complete rest. Being in a chair talking to you doctor is not RHR. A cardiologist will ask you to lie down for a few minutes, close your eyes and relax before measuring. And preferably, they will give you a chest strap to measure all data of the day and use the lowest point of your circadian cycle as a reference. As individuals we should always measure right after waking up even before getting out of bed. This is your true RHR without external influences. As anyone with common sense knows, any little thing as an effect on HR. From being aware of the doctor to the food you just ate or the stress of the day.
